What is the Parent Report Form 9-2281I?

The Parent Report Form 9-2281I is a crucial healthcare form used to collect comprehensive child health information from parents or caregivers. This form plays a vital role in the healthcare process by ensuring that accurate medical history is gathered, which is essential for effective health assessments. Key fields included in the form cover personal details about both the child and the parent, a thorough health history, and insights into developmental assessments.
By highlighting the child's medical background, this form supports healthcare providers in delivering tailored care and identifying any potential health concerns early on.
